Abstract

"COPOLìMEROS DE ETILENO, PROCESSO PARA PREPARAR OS MESMOS, E FILMES DESTES". Os novos copolímeros compreendem etileno e alfaolefinas possuindo de 3 a 10 átomos de carbono e que possuem ( a ) uma densidade na faixa de 0,900 a 0,940; ( b ) Mw/Mn aparente de 2,0 a 3,4; ( c ) uma I~ 21~/I~ 2~ de 16 a 24; ( d ) uma energia de ativação de fluxo de 28 a 45 KJ/mol; ( e ) uma proporção Ea ( HMW )/Ea ( LMW ) > 1,1; e ( f ) uma proporção g'( HMW ) / g'( LMW ) de 0,85 a 0,95 . Os copolímeros são particularmente úteis em aplicações de filme mostrando um excelente equilíbrio de propriedades de processamento, ópticas e mecânicas. Os novos polímeros podem ser preparados adequadamente na fase gasosa na presença de complexos de metaloceno.
